Windsor High School Officials Deal With Shooting 'Prank'
A student entered a classroom wearing a ski mask and pretending to shoot a gun, according to a report.

WINDSOR, CT - School officials have issued consequences for students involved in a shooting prank earlier this week at Windsor High School, the Hartford Courant reported. A student in a ski mask reportedly ran into a classroom and pantomimed shooting at people.
Principal Uyi Osunde called the incident "unacceptable." School officials notified parents of the incident and said they had issued consequences for the students involved.
